Visakhapatnam: even if Greater Visakhapatnam Municipal Corporation ,GVMC) has been identifying unsafe buildings every year and sending notices to owners for renewal if the structural strength is sound. If not, the GVMC suggests demolition. But, many people ignore the notices given by GVMC due to lack of financial means or emotional attachment with those houses.
after a building collapse in Ramjogipeta In which three people died in the early hours of Thursday, GVMC officials are now planning to serve notices to the owners of the old buildings. GVMC officials had initially identified 320 structures in the year 2016. Later, the number increased to 450 in GVMC limits. One of the town planning officials told TOI that they are on the job of enumerating the unsafe buildings in the city.
The city has over 3.5 lakh residential 40,000 non-residential buildings including individual houses, apartments and housing complexes, shops, malls, hotels and cinema halls besides another 15,000 residential cum commercial buildings.
There are allegations that the authorities are not regularly conducting structural audits, which is nothing but examination of the durability and lifespan of buildings. Buildings that have undergone unscientific alterations for more than 40 years are in danger of collapsing.
Exactly a decade ago, GVMC officials had identified around 450 buildings for demolition. All these buildings are about 100 to 140 years old. Of the 450 old buildings identified, about 75% are in KotveedhiPort Area, Poorna Market, Kurupam Market, Jalaripeta, Maharanipeta, and others in the old city.
A GVMC official said that they may take action against the dilapidated buildings under section 456 of the Hyderabad Municipal Act, 1955. Now, we need to go for it and give notice to the owners of those buildings. Most of the dilapidated buildings are in Zone One ie Old Town area. I came to know that a large number of buildings in Zone I are considered unsafe,” said GVMC commissioner P Raja Babu. He said that he would soon go to give notice to the owners of the old building.
